Northern Grampians Shire residents can influence council's 2026/27 budget by reviewing and providing feedback on the proposed council plan year two priorities. This process is different from previous years where residents traditionally had an opportunity to provide submissions to a draft budget. Feedback closes at 4pm Wednesday, February 4, 2026.

A weekend of events celebrating the grand piano at the Stawell Entertainment Centre.
Saturday April 27 - A Night on the Grand - Contemporary Music Concert Time: 7pm - 9pm
Led by local young musician Lani Raine - the concert will feature tertiary level musicians performing in a number of styles, the piano combining with vocals and additional instruments. Tickets $18-20
Sunday April 28 - Open Day on the Grand Time: 9am - 3pm
Players of all ages and ability can book a time to play on the grand piano - Tickets $15 Family, friends and community members are welcome to join the audience - Tickets $5
Sunday April 28 - A Day on the Grand - Piano Concert - Jack L StaceyTime: 4pm - 5pm
Jack is an exceptional pianist, organist and composer from Ballarat. He recently achieved his Masters in Music and has a list of impressive performance achievements. jacklstacey.com Tickets $5-15
Tickets at the door incur an additional fee (Audience Under 5 years and under free)
